Spotlight of the Week: Student Council will be transitioning into a House leadership model for next year; this will give more students opportunities to be leaders in the school, and it will help us have more students designated to the planning of events. In our new model, instead of one Student Body President, we will have two School Captains. Each House will also have one senior House Captain and a House Representative from each grade level (32 student total). Each family will also have two leaders. Applications are currently open for these leadership positions.

Attendance Office Procedures

  • Parents are asked to email the school’s Attendance Office before 9:30am on the day a student will be absent from class for all or part of the school day due to an illness or an appointment. That email is attendance@bk.org
  • Bishop Kelly is a closed campus.  This means that students who have professional appointments may leave and return back to campus with a doctor's note or other documentation excusing the absence.  If a parent chooses to check out a student for a non-professional or non-medical reason, then the student will be checked out for the rest of the day.  The student may not return to school that day unless they have a doctor's note or other professional documentation. Our goal is to limit classroom disruptions and maintain the academic integrity of the classroom.  This may affect activity eligibility for the day.
  • Students must sign-out at the Attendance window when they leave campus during the school day, and sign back in at the Attendance Window with documentation when they return.
